Euphoric (15/8), South Pole (7/2), Rocking Tree (9/2), Volto Di Medusa (13/2), Benvoy (8/1), Best Law (8/1), Solar Saving (16/1), Moutarde (40/1), Goodbye Venice (150/1), Kept On Nicely (200/1), King Of The Bronx (200/1), Dont Do Dramas (250/1)
EUPHORIC cost a fortune as a yearling and is the choice of Seamie Heffernan, so he's taken to make a winning start at the expense of stablemate South Pole without the benefit of market clues. Best Law also makes plenty of appeal on paper.
